Public Types | Public Member Functions | Public Attributes

nsHTMLReflowMetrics Struct Reference

Reflow metrics used to return the frame's desired size and alignment information. More...

#include <nsHTMLReflowMetrics.h>

Collaboration diagram for nsHTMLReflowMetrics:

List of all members.

Public Types

enum  { ASK_FOR_BASELINE = nscoord(1 << 30) }

Public Member Functions

 nsHTMLReflowMetrics (PRUint32 aFlags=0)
nsHTMLReflowMetricsoperator= (const nsHTMLReflowMetrics &aOther)

Public Attributes

nscoord width
nscoord height
nscoord ascent
nsCollapsingMargin mCarriedOutBottomMargin
nsRect mOverflowArea
PRUint32 mFlags

Detailed Description

Reflow metrics used to return the frame's desired size and alignment information.

See also:
Reflow()

Member Enumeration Documentation

anonymous enum
Enumerator:
ASK_FOR_BASELINE 

Constructor & Destructor Documentation

nsHTMLReflowMetrics::nsHTMLReflowMetrics ( PRUint32  aFlags = 0  )  [inline]

Member Function Documentation

nsHTMLReflowMetrics& nsHTMLReflowMetrics::operator= ( const nsHTMLReflowMetrics aOther  )  [inline]

Member Data Documentation


The documentation for this struct was generated from the following file: